: What are your thoughts on this...tunneling IPX through IP like in RFC1234
: (http://www.ietf.org/rfc/rfc1234.txt) to link up Xboxes across the
: Internet.

Interesting. Out of curiosity, though... how do you know the Xbox uses IPX at all?

: One question is how would Halo react to the lag that would not normally be
: there (there's no lag when using a direct connection to link the Xboxes).

Well, sure there is. The same latency you'd see on a local area network applies; it's low, but not nonexistent.

A bigger question is whether or not Halo's engine includes any client-side prediction. I don't believe any Bungie title ever has; Marathon didn't, and Oni had no netplay. I don't THINK Myth did, although I wouldn't claim certain knowledge.

: I would just like to know what the actual Halo developers think about this.
: Is it a valid possibility? I understand it would not be 'officially'
: supported by Bungie in any way, but it's more likely than getting 16
: people, Xboxes, and TVs together for a LAN tournament.

Even if it worked, it probably wouldn't work well-- I'm betting that since they knew Online play wouldn't be included in this version of Halo, any work they'd done on code to compensate for Internet latency (like client side prediction) probably isn't there.
